How Many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ks Work in Rhode Island?

490 people worked as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ks in 2018 in this state.

There were 440 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ks employed in this state in 2017.

That’s growth of 50 jobs between 2017 and 2018.

Job Projections for Rhode Island

Jobs for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ks in this state are declining at a rate of 2.1% which is a faster decline than the nationwide estimated projection of -1.0%.

Rhode Island Annual Job Openings

The BLS estimates there will be 50 annual job openings, and 470 total jobs in 2026 for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ks in this state.

Nationwide, the prediction is 16,100 annual jobs and 164,700 total jobs in 2026.

What do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ks Make in Rhode Island?

In 2018 wages for Payroll and Timekeeping Clerks ranged from $25,830 to $65,090 with $47,260 being the median annual salary.

Broken down to an hourly rate, workers in this field made anywhere from $12.42 to $31.29. The median hourly rate was $22.72.

In 2017 the median pay for this field was $22.14 an hour.

The hourly rate grew by $0.58.

The median salary in Rhode Island is higher than the nationwide median salary.
